"Mực một nắng is a renowned Vietnamese delicacy, and it's not hard to see why. This exquisite delicacy has been recognized by the prestigious Taste Atlas, a renowned culinary website, as one of the "58 Best Squid Dishes in the World." This prestigious acknowledgment solidifies Mực một nắng's status as a culinary masterpiece, not just in Vietnam but on a global scale. Its unique preparation method, involving a single day of sun exposure, results in a tender yet flavorful experience that has captivated food enthusiasts worldwide. This dish is a true testament to the country's rich culinary heritage and a must-try for any epicurean adventurer."
The Rural Market Amidst Ninh Binh’s Nature Reserve: A Trove of Unique Folk Experiences
Returning to Ninh Binh, most people immediately think of famous scenic spots such as Trang An, Tam Coc, and Bich Dong. However, not far from the center, at the Van Long Nature Reserve (Gia Van commune, Gia Vien district), a unique market called "My Village's Countryside Market" is increasingly attracting the attention of tourists from all over.
The Ultimate Guide to Dong Nai’s Bustling Marketplace: A Shopper’s Paradise with Unbeatable Deals
In the heart of the bustling industrial city, Cho Sat in Tan Bien Ward retains the unique character of a traditional commercial hub, seamlessly blending modern rhythms with the enduring cultural values of the Southeast region.
